Composite materials using natural fibers (NFs) are of increasing interest due to their carbon neutrality, high strength, lightness, and biodegradability. However, when NFs are applied as a reinforcing agent for the existing petroleum-based plastic matrix, the lack of suitable polymer processing technology inevitably leads to a decrease in compatibility. In this study, a high-strength NF preform was prepared as a core layer for sandwich-structured fiber-reinforced plastic (FRP) manufacturing. To address this, cellulose nanocrystals were used as a coating and interfibrillar adhesive to increase the formability of the nonwoven preform and increase its mechanical properties. Additional drying and wetting processes were proposed to prevent the loss phenomenon in the hot-pressing process due to the low viscosity of cellulose nanocrystals. Through this, the content of the remaining cellulose nanocrystals of the NF preform was increased, and the mechanical reinforcement effect was realized accordingly. Eventually, when the NF preform was used as a sandwich-structured biodegradable FRP composite, the excellent mechanical properties of the composite were also expressed effectively.
